Frequently Asked Questions about Per Diem Occupational Therapist Jobs near California

What is the average pay for a Per Diem Occupational Therapist job in California?

The average weekly pay for a Per Diem Occupational Therapist job in California is $6,205, based on 18 jobs as of February 20, 2026.

What types of experience are most commonly required for a Per Diem Occupational Therapist job in California?

Most per diem Occupational Therapist positions in California typically require a valid state license and experience in clinical settings, particularly in rehabilitation or acute care environments. Additionally, employers often seek candidates with strong communication skills and the ability to work independently in fast-paced situations.

What types of job opportunities are typically available for Occupational Therapist Per Diem positions in California?

Occupational Therapist opportunities in California encompass Travel, Strike, and Permanent positions. These roles offer adaptable work arrangements, allowing professionals to choose options that align with their career goals, lifestyle, and level of experience.

What types of healthcare facilities in California typically offer Per Diem positions for Occupational Therapist professionals?

In California, per diem positions for Occupational Therapist professionals are commonly found in hospitals, rehabilitation centers, and skilled nursing facilities. Additionally, outpatient clinics and home health agencies also frequently seek part-time therapists to meet fluctuating patient needs.

What types of specialties are common for an Occupational Therapist professional working a Per Diem job in California?

Common specialties for Occupational Therapists working per diem jobs in California include pediatrics, geriatrics, and rehabilitation for individuals recovering from surgery or injury. Many also focus on mental health, helping patients develop coping strategies and life skills. Additionally, there is a growing demand for therapists proficient in assistive technology and home modifications. These specialties allow for flexible practice settings and the ability to cater to diverse patient needs.

Which California Cities Offer Job Opportunities for Occupational Therapist Professionals?

California boasts a diverse array of cities offering exciting opportunities for Occupational Therapists specializing in Skilled, Acute, and School settings. From the sunny beaches of San Diego to the vibrant culture of Sacramento, professionals can find rewarding roles while enjoying a unique lifestyle in each location. Let’s explore some of these enticing cities that are currently hiring Occupational Therapists, highlighting their job prospects and overall living experience.

San Diego stands out for its stunning coastline and mild climate, making it a popular choice for health professionals. Occupational Therapists in San Diego can expect competitive salaries ranging between $75,000 to $95,000 annually, depending on experience and area of specialization. The cost of living is relatively high, with housing averaging around $2,800 for a two-bedroom apartment. However, the city’s picturesque beaches, vibrant cultural scene, and extensive outdoor activities, including hiking in nearby state parks and enjoying local cuisine in Gaslamp Quarter, more than make up for the expenses.

Sacramento, California’s state capital, offers a thriving job market for Occupational Therapists with salaries ranging from $70,000 to $90,000. The cost of living is more manageable than in coastal cities, averaging about $2,200 for a two-bedroom apartment. Sacramento boasts a warm Mediterranean climate alongside a rich history and robust arts scene, making it an enjoyable place to live and work. The proximity to both the Sierra Nevada mountains and the Bay Area provides a diverse range of recreational opportunities, from winter sports to weekend getaways, ensuring a balanced lifestyle.

In the bustling city of Los Angeles, Occupational Therapists can find numerous job openings with salaries typically between $80,000 and $100,000. However, the cost of living is significantly higher than the national average, with housing costs around $3,200 for a two-bedroom apartment. Los Angeles is renowned for its vibrant entertainment industry and cultural diversity, with endless options for dining, shopping, and outdoor activities such as hiking in Griffith Park or soaking up the sun on Venice Beach. The city’s dynamic atmosphere and ample professional opportunities make it a top destination for therapists seeking a fast-paced work environment.

Ventura combines stunning coastal views with a laid-back atmosphere, making it a gem for Occupational Therapists looking for a more relaxed lifestyle. Salaries for therapists range from $75,000 to $90,000, while the cost of living is relatively affordable at approximately $2,400 for a two-bedroom apartment. With a pleasant climate and outdoor activities such as surfing, hiking, and exploring local farmers’ markets, Ventura offers a balance of professional satisfaction and personal wellbeing. Its proximity to both Los Angeles and Santa Barbara allows for easy access to even more entertainment and cultural experiences.

Finally, the charming community of San Jose, located in the heart of Silicon Valley, provides excellent job opportunities for Occupational Therapists with salaries ranging from $85,000 to $105,000. Although the cost of living is on the higher side, averaging $3,000 for a two-bedroom apartment, the city’s innovative spirit and access to cutting-edge healthcare facilities make it an exciting place to work. With a Mediterranean climate, beautiful parks, and a thriving tech scene, San Jose offers a dynamic lifestyle filled with cultural events, outdoor pursuits, and an engaging community. Overall, these cities present unique opportunities for Occupational Therapists looking to advance their careers while enjoying the best of California living.
